Abstract
The present invention provides a high frequency power amplifier circuit capable of obtaining sufficient detection output even in a range where a request output power level is low and performing a desired output power control by a control loop with the detection output in a radio communication system which detects output power and performs feedback control. An output power detection circuit which detects the level of output power on the basis of an AC signal supplied from a final amplification stage of a high frequency power amplification circuit via a capacitive element has a circuit configuration such that in a state where the output power control voltage is lower than a certain level, current (Isu) according to the output power control voltage is generated and supplied to the output power detection circuit, and detection sensitivity of the output power detection circuit improves according to the current.

8. A high frequency power amplifier circuit comprising:
-
a power amplifying circuit which includes an amplification transistor for amplifying an input high frequency signal and amplifies a high frequency signal in accordance with output power control voltage; an output power detection circuit which detects a level of an output power of the power amplifying circuit; and a bias circuit which gives bias voltage according to said output power control voltage to a control terminal of said amplification transistor, wherein in a state where said output power control voltage is lower than a predetermined level, said output power detection circuit generates an output voltage on the basis of the bias voltage at the control terminal of said amplification transistor, and in a state where said output power control voltage is higher than the predetermined level, said output power detection circuit generates the output voltage on the basis of the level of the output power of the power amplifying circuit detected by said output power detection circuit. - View Dependent Claims (9, 10, 11, 12)
